How they compare
Angola currently reports -14 % change on previous year against -14.96 % change on previous year in Lesotho, a difference of 0.96 % change on previous year.
The two have swapped places 8 times across 14 shared years of data; in 2011 it was Angola ahead.
Angola ranks 149th and Lesotho ranks 150th of 214 countries.
Angola has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
